Nagoya and Honolulu - Airport Transportation

Chubu Centrair International Airport (NGO)

How to Get to the Airport

Train: Meitetsu Airport Line

You can reach the airport from Nagoya city center (Nagoya Station Meitetsu side) by taking the Meitetsu Airport Line in approximately 28-40 minutes. Services run every 5-15 minutes and operate from 5:00 AM to 11:00 PM.


Bus: Sakae/Fushimi

There are Meitetsu Bus services from Nagoya Sakae and Fushimi to the airport. The journey takes approximately 55 minutes. Buses run regularly throughout the day.


Bus: Nagoya Station (Night/Pre-Flight)

You can reach the airport from Nagoya Station West Gate with Nagoya Bus. These services are especially suitable for late-night flights, and the journey takes approximately 55 minutes.

Nagoya Airport (NKM)

How to Get to the Airport

Bus: Direct services to the airport are available from the Nagoya Sakae (栄) bus stop by Aoi Transportation Co. and Meitetsu Bus. The journey takes approximately 25 minutes. Services run hourly and are available throughout the day. Tickets can be purchased from vending machines at the stop.


Taxi: You can call Tsubame Taxi, MK Taxi Nagoya, or Meitetsu Kotsu taxis from around Nagoya Sakae or Nagoya Station. The travel time from the city center to the airport is approximately 8 minutes.


Private Car (Towncar): You can call a private car from Nagoya city center to the airport. The journey takes approximately 8 minutes. Easy transportation can be arranged with prior reservation.


Car Rental: You can rent a car from one of the rental agencies located in Nagoya city center to go to the airport. The journey takes approximately 8 minutes over a distance of 9.6 km.

Daniel K. Inouye International Airport (HNL)

From Airport to City Center

Bus: TheBus lines 11, 17, and 31 provide transportation from Daniel K. Inouye International Airport (HNL) to downtown Honolulu. They depart from the baggage claim area and go to areas like Waikiki. The journey takes approximately 40-60 minutes. Services run every 15-30 minutes and operate from 5 AM to midnight.


Shuttle (Roberts Hawaii Express Shuttle): The Roberts Hawaii Express Shuttle service operates regular trips from the airport to downtown Honolulu and Waikiki hotels. It departs from a designated area at the terminal exit, and the journey takes about 30-45 minutes. Services run every 20-30 minutes and are available 24/7.


Private Transfer/Minibus: Pre-booked private minibus transfers via platforms like GetYourGuide provide transportation from HNL to downtown Honolulu and Waikiki. The driver waits for you in the arrival hall. The journey takes approximately 25-40 minutes. Services are scheduled hourly based on reservations and are available 24/7.


Taxi: Official taxi stands are located at the HNL terminal exits. Taxis provide direct transportation to downtown Honolulu, with a journey time of 20-40 minutes depending on traffic. Services are available on demand and operate 24/7.


Uber: The Uber app offers transportation from HNL airport to downtown Honolulu with car and SUV options. You can board at the rideshare pickup area at the terminal. The journey takes 20-40 minutes depending on traffic. Requests can be made every minute via the app, and services are available 24/7.


Car Rental: Car rental options are available at HNL airport through companies like Avis, Hertz, and Enterprise. Car rental offices are located at the airport, allowing passengers to easily rent a vehicle.
